- What is Investors Title Company's operating lease liabilities (total)?
- Investors Title Company (ITIC) reported operating lease liabilities (total) of $8.35M in Q1 2026.
- How has Investors Title Company's operating lease liabilities (total) changed year-over-year?
- Investors Title Company's operating lease liabilities (total) increased by 6.6% year-over-year, from $7.83M to $8.35M.
- What is the long-term trend for Investors Title Company's operating lease liabilities (total)?
-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Investors Title Company's operating lease liabilities (total) has grown at a 15.9%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$3.67M to $7.66M.
- What does operating lease liabilities (total) mean?
- This represents the total present value of future lease payments for operating leases, recognized as a liability on the balance sheet. It reflects the company's long-term commitment to leased assets such as office space, warehouses, and equipment. Tracking this helps investors evaluate the company's off-balance-sheet financing obligations and overall debt-like commitments.
